2. Using Charts to Compare Data

Charts are essential for analyzing relationships between different variables. Common chart types include:

  • Bar Charts: Compare different categories, such as sales across multiple regions.
  • Pie Charts: Show proportions within a dataset, like market share distribution.
  • Scatter Plots: Reveal correlations between two variables, such as advertising spend vs. revenue.

3. Leveraging Line Graphs for Trend Analysis

Line graphs are particularly useful for spotting trends over time. Key applications include:

  • Sales performance tracking: Identifying seasonal peaks and dips.
  • Customer growth analysis: Monitoring user acquisition and retention rates.
  • Market demand forecasting: Observing shifts in product popularity.

4. Applying Predictive Analytics for Future Trends

Predictive analytics combines historical data with statistical models to forecast future trends. Businesses can utilize:

  • Time series analysis: Predicts future sales or demand fluctuations.
  • Machine learning models: Detects complex patterns in large datasets.
  • Sentiment analysis: Assesses customer opinions and market sentiment from social media or reviews.
